This morning I noticed that milter-greylist (4.5.16 running on OmniOS r151016) had stopped writing to its dedicated log file on the 13th. I restarted it and then it resumed writing the log file. It seems that milter-greylist did not resume writing its log file on a day when I was doing some experimentation with various configurations and restarting it often. Are there any known issues with milter-greylist writing its log file? The directory ownership is sufficient that milter-greylist is able to write its greylist.db in the same directory, bug the log file is owned by root.
